Class Method Details

._deserialize(type, value) ⇒ Object

Deserializes the data based on type

Parameters:

  • string

    type Data type

  • string

    value Value to be deserialized

Returns:

  • (Object)

    Deserialized data

# File 'lib/launchdarkly_api/models/model_config.rb', line 304

def self._deserialize(type, value)
  case type.to_sym
  when :Time
    Time.parse(value)
  when :Date
    Date.parse(value)
  when :String
    value.to_s
  when :Integer
    value.to_i
  when :Float
    value.to_f
  when :Boolean
    if value.to_s =~ /\A(true|t|yes|y|1)\z/i
      true
    else
      false
    end
  when :Object
    # generic object (usually a Hash), return directly
    value
  when /\AArray<(?<inner_type>.+)>\z/
    inner_type = Regexp.last_match[:inner_type]
    value.map { |v| _deserialize(inner_type, v) }
  when /\AHash<(?<k_type>.+?), (?<v_type>.+)>\z/
    k_type = Regexp.last_match[:k_type]
    v_type = Regexp.last_match[:v_type]
    {}.tap do |hash|
      value.each do |k, v|
        hash[_deserialize(k_type, k)] = _deserialize(v_type, v)
      end
    end
  else # model
    # models (e.g. Pet) or oneOf
    klass = LaunchDarklyApi.const_get(type)
    klass.respond_to?(:openapi_any_of) || klass.respond_to?(:openapi_one_of) ? klass.build(value) : klass.build_from_hash(value)
  end
end

.openapi_typesObject

Attribute type mapping.

# File 'lib/launchdarkly_api/models/model_config.rb', line 81

def self.openapi_types
  {
    :'_access' => :'AiConfigsAccess',
    :'name' => :'String',
    :'key' => :'String',
    :'id' => :'String',
    :'icon' => :'String',
    :'provider' => :'String',
    :'global' => :'Boolean',
    :'params' => :'Object',
    :'custom_params' => :'Object',
    :'tags' => :'Array<String>',
    :'version' => :'Integer',
    :'cost_per_input_token' => :'Float',
    :'cost_per_output_token' => :'Float',
    :'is_restricted' => :'Boolean'
  }
end
